St. Thomas
St. Thomas is a great place for those seeking adventure. Fort Christian is one of the oldest buildings of continuous use. Frederick Lutheran Church is one of the oldest Lutheran congregations. Blackbeard's Castle has a famous watchtower to watch ships entering the harbor.
St. Johns
The beauty of St. John's beaches is legendary. Cinnamon Bay offers snorkeling, windsurfing and kayaking. Salt Pond Bay offers hiking trails and is a great place for families. The most popular attraction in the U.S. Virgin Islands is Trunk Bay with its underwater snorkeling tails.
St. Croix
The largest of the U.S. Virgin Islands. Take a hike and exploe Annaly Bay, snorkel on a deserted strip of beach called Coakley Bay Beach or visit the Salt River National Historic Park where Christopher Columbus landed in 1493.
